Woodworking Efficiency: A Manual

Boosting furniture production line output is essential for maximizing profitability and meeting customer demand. A well-managed process minimizes waste, reduces stoppages, and improves overall volume. This involves a comprehensive approach, encompassing several important areas. First, simplify the design of your facility to lessen material movement. Second, implement lean assembly principles, such as continuous inventory and defect-reduction techniques. Consider allocating in automated tools to speed up stages. Finally, consistently analyze information regarding cycle times and pinpoint Furniture production line bottlenecks for remedial action. A qualified workforce, coupled with efficient interaction between departments, is also necessary for achieving considerable gains.

  • Assess workstation ergonomics
  • Employ a preventative maintenance program
  • Monitor component usage

Robotizing the Cabinetry Production Process

The move towards computerized furniture creation offers significant advantages, but also presents notable hurdles. Implementing technology can dramatically boost output, reduce workforce expenses, and enhance product quality. However, the upfront capital expenditure can be large, and demands expert staff for upkeep and programming. Furthermore, fears about employee layoffs and the potential of technical issues must be thoroughly resolved for a successful implementation.

Troubleshooting Common Issues in a Furniture Production Line

To guarantee optimal output within a furniture production line, resolving common challenges is vital. Frequent complaints often stem from equipment failures, such as woodworking machine problems or nailing system deviations. Material lack and uneven grade of lumber can also create interruptions. Furthermore, insufficient guidance of personnel regarding machine function and quality inspection methods usually results in defective items. A proactive strategy involving scheduled maintenance and swift response to observed errors is necessary for efficient line workflow and lowered loss.

Designing an Efficient Furniture Production Line Layout

Optimizing a furniture production process layout is critical for ensuring productivity . A well-planned arrangement minimizes distance for staff, reduces item transport period, and boosts the overall production speed. Consider a sequential flow, incorporating assembly points dedicated to particular steps, while accounting for space limitations and possible growth . Ultimately, the goal is to create a streamlined workflow that facilitates effective item creation.
